Can I send an alert to more than one person, in Barclays Cloud It?
No, you can only send an alert to yourself, using the contact details that you registered Online Banking with.

Will I be charged for text alerts sent from Barclays Cloud It?
No, all Barclays Cloud It text alerts are free. However, your service provider may charge you for receiving texts when you’re abroad.
